The Arizona Cardinals have plenty of depth at the cornerback position, so it will be interesting to see who stays and who goes. CB Patrick Peterson is an unquestioned starter, but it is uncertain who will start opposite him. CB William Gay is considered a good fit to replace CB Richard Marshall (Dolphins) in the hybrid/cornerback role. That leaves CB Michael Adams, Jamell Fleming, A.J. Jefferson and Greg Toler to duke it out for a meaningful role.

Arizona Cardinals CB Jamell Fleming drew the praise of head coach Ken Whisenhunt earlier this week after another impressive workout. 'It seems like every day he's made a play on a ball out there, knocking it down or making an interception,' Whisenhunt said. Fleming is competing for a starting job opposite CB Patrick Peterson, although it is believed CBs William Gay and Greg Toler have the upper hand in the battle. CB A.J. Jefferson is also in the mix.

Updating a previous report, Arizona Cardinals CB Jamell Fleming signed a four-year deal worth $2.731 million with a $586,000 signing bonus.
